Given the recent discussion about the Glock 30 KB, and the so many we had seen before, I am starting to wonder a little about my Glock 31. Could you guys and gals please explain to me how the Glock chambers are unsupported, and how this leads to the catastrophic failure of the pistols? Thanks gentlemen. |
|
if you look at the feed ramp on the factory glock barrell you will see an area of the case that is not supported by the chamber at the top of the feed ramp. This is typical of all semi auto pistols but is much more pronounced in the glock. My walther p99 and kimber 1911 have VERY little exposed area for the case. That area is typically where a weak case will fal causing a KB. Although in my case i don't think that was the issue as it appears my chamber itself failed before the case. mike |

Some of the cartridge case manuals and reloading manuals warn about reloading for specific firearms. For instance in some (most) pistols the feed ramp which has been incorperated into the barrel precludes the full encasement of the cartridge case. This means that one specific part of the brass cartridge itself must help to contain the explosive expansive gases that propel the bullet through the barrel. Cratridge manufacturers design such cased with a "web" that strengthens the base of the cartridge as well as the walls - to a point. If SAAMI specs for pressure are exceeded you could very well have a Kb. This happened to a friend of mine with an old Ruger auto. He started to reload and imediately delved into "discovering" that perfect 9mm+P+ load. Well, he experienced a catastrophic failure that I'll never forget. So, it pays to be safe. |

Glock KB's are only partly due having an unsupported chamber. "BTW, there are after market barrels for the Glock that are fully supported and have regular groove rifling resulting is less pressure." The other part of the equation is that because of the "safe action" hammerless design, a Glock can sometimes fire even when a round is not fully chambered. Both of these factors together will definately contribute to a KB. |
